STEEL CRUSHER
Wow, they actually put a lot of details on this vehicle. I like the color scheme, black and some parts are grey and silver, its simple. The tires are rubber, which i'm surprisingly glad its not pure plastic And you can remove the tires off the rim too, of course i didn't try it, fraid that i can't put it back in, lol. I was expecting too much of it, because i was hoping that the front tires can actually swerve and turn, but too bad it can't

The headlights is transparent-ish, makes it a nice little thing there, least its not pure yellow
Bottom of the hummer is surprisingly detailed with gas tanks, axles, and all that thingies you find under a real car. Both doors from the left and right can be opened (sad to say, the back doors aren't). A removable plower, which is a good thing to turn this as a normal vehicle.

However, the bad news is, its kinda pain in the ass to fit the figure through the door, so i just pop him into the driver seat from the top opened roof. From the inside, it has a lot of nice touch of details. Too bad for a few things: it has a steering wheel (which you can't turn), a hand brake (which you can't pull). But your crappy Nitro Viper can actually fit his hands onto the steering wheel and the hand brake, nice
Here's a not so clear view of my crappy picture that they went as far as putting the vehicle's gas tank, i like that kinda detail in this.

Both side of the hummer's backdoors can pop out the small missiles (where you can remove them out as well). From the top of the roof, you can slide the back of the roof to the front and the back of the hummer's secret hidden missile launcher, pops out with spring loaded action

Too bad the turret's a bit loose. You can store your 3 missiles in the vehicle. Aside from that, once you slide the roof, you pop the windshield protector down, and voila, Steel Crusher is ready for combat
Overall, Steel Crusher is worth the money (despite that you're getting a crappy figure, with no weapon and no foot stand) with the close details of workmanship. The overall plastic seemed a bit tough and stable.
I definitely giving it: **** out of *****
